Harry and Jamie Redknapp, Paul Merson and Karel Prince will be hunting the betrayer. This will happen ahead of Transfer Deadline Day on Sky Sports.
You’ve met The Traitors. Now meet The Betrayers! As the January transfer window unfolds, a team of sleuths springs into action. This team includes legendary Premier League manager and window veteran, Harry Redknapp. They are uncovering a betrayal in the Sky Sports newsroom.
In a social film, a thief stole the phone of Sky Sports News Chief Reporter Kaveh Solhekol, which contained highly classified transfer information. Jamie Redknapp stars alongside his father, with Paul Merson and football’s ‘HRMC’ Karel Prince joining at a round table to form an unlikely cast of detectives. The HRMC of football Karel Prince – who is no stranger to holding ex-footballers to account – makes his suspicions known. Karel ‘welcomes to the stage’ a cloaked Jamie Redknapp. Jamie quickly points out he has an alibi. Conveniently, this alibi is corroborated by his own father.
Paul Merson makes an official accusation by writing down ‘Carvey’ on his whiteboard. The misspelling of Kaveh causes much confusion around the table.
Mike Wedderburn bursts into the discussion, seemingly straight from the Sky Sports News set. He demands that Kaveh make his way to the studio for a transfer update. Faced with the puzzle of the missing phone, Mike suddenly has a brilliant idea. Everyone else seems to have ignored it: he decides to give it a ring.

WHO IS THE CULPRIT?
As the Transfer Deadline Day theme rings out around the table, the detective work swiftly becomes elementary. Kaveh reaches into his own pocket to discover the phone had been there all along. After checking for updates, he finds the biggest news of the window so far, but even Emma isn’t permitted to know what it is – at least not before the viewers at home.
Fans can find out exactly what was waiting for Kaveh on Sky Sports News, with three daily transfer shows Monday to Friday on the channel, plus hourly updates from reporters. For the first time ever, Transfer Deadline Day will feature a Premier League fans panel live in the Sky Sports News studio.
ABOUT THE TRANSFER WINDOW ON SKYSPORTS.COM AND SOCIAL MEDIA
On YouTube, there will be four editions of The Transfer Show weekly on the Sky Sports Premier League channel – featuring some of the biggest content creators and best football journalists, including David Ornstein. The channel will also feature a livestream on Deadline Day to wrap up all the late deals.
The Transfer Centre on the Sky Sports app and website provides round-the-clock updates on the latest news, with coverage across Instagram, X and TikTok on the Sky Sports channels too. The award-winning Transfer Talk podcast is available throughout the window on all podcast platforms.
